Honeywell’s TruStability® NSC Pressure is a piezoresistive silicon pressure sensor offering a ratiometric analog output for reading pressure over the specified full scale pressure span and temperature range. The NSC Series is both unamplified and uncompensated, and offers infinite resolution on the pressure signal. These products are ideal for those customers who want to do their own compensation, calibration, and amplification in order to make use of the maximum resolution of the bare sensor output, leveraging a custom algorithm required for the application.

Introducing the new Limitless Wireless Switch from Honeywell
|
|
|
|
 |
 |
|
Limitless switches are based on a simple idea - applying the power of cutting-edge wireless technology to the expertise and resources of Honeywell Sensing and Control. We’ve been developing top-shelf heavy-duty switch solutions for more than 75 years. Is it any wonder we are the first company to deliver a state-of-the-art wireless switch solution?
We call the products Limitless, because they are designed to truly expand possibilities. From industrial designers who will be free to envision new equipment innovations, to front-line users who will find there are no boundaries to staying operational and efficient. With the Limitless series of switches, we are cutting the cord, both literally and figuratively. We are inviting you to dig deeper, work smarter, even soar higher - not tethered to the old ways of working.
The Limitless switches eliminate the need for maintenance of your equipment’s wiring. Because there is no actual wiring to install, no wear-and-tear to mend, no frayed cord to ever replace. Which interprets into a better bottom line and increased uptime.
The Limitless Series of switches is based on 802.15.4 point-to-point communications and can be configured to allow potentially up to sixteen devices to communicate with one receiver module. The products are based on Honeywell’s proven harsh-duty and medium-duty limit switches. They have the same mechanical life, temperature ratings, and sealing as standard switches, but they are wireless. Wireless functionality is implemented through an 802.15.4 open protocol RF board operating in the 2.4 GHz globally license-free frequency band. The wireless signal is received by either a panel-mount receiver, or an industrial DIN-rail module, that converts it to an output. Outputs can be LEDs, buzzers, or electrical signals. The capability also exists to provide CAN, ProfiBus, and standard Ethernet communications.

Zephyr Digital Airflow Sensor HAF Series
|
|
|
|
 |
 |
|
The new Honeywell Zephyr™ Digital Airflow Sensors, HAF Series (High Accuracy, deliver enhanced functionality driven by our customers†product performance needs. Their high accuracy allows for very precise airflow measurement, often ideal for demanding applications with high accuracy requirements. These customizable devices provide enhanced reliability, digital accuracy and repeatable measurements to meet many application specifications. Zephyr digital airflow sensors are designed to measure mass flow of air and other non-corrosive gases. They are available in standard flow ranges, and are fully calibrated and temperature compensated with an on-board Application Specific Integrated Circuit (ASIC). They provide a digital interface for reading airflow over the specified full scale flow span and temperature range, and their thermally isolated heater and temperature sensing elements help provide a fast response to air or gas flow..

New Product Introduction: ASDX and ASDX-DO, Ultra-Low and Low Silicon Pressure Sensors
|
 |
 |
|
Honeywell is expanding our industry-leading ASDX Pressure Sensor family to include the ASDX Series and ASDX-DO Series plastic silicon pressure sensors with pressure ranges from 1 to 5 psi 0 to 10 inches H2O, that address many industrial and medical applications. The ASDX Series with compensated analog output provides a ratiometric 12 bit analog output for reading pressure over the specified full scale pressure span and temperature range, allowing for fast and easy integration into standard electronic circuits. The ASDX-DO Series with compensated 14 bit digital output provides either an I2C or SPI digital interface for reading pressure over the specified full scale pressure span and temperature range, minimizing connections and providing higher resolution and faster performance through reduced conversion requirements and the convenience of direct interface to the microprocessors or microcontrollers. The ASDX pressure sensor is designed to provide digital correction of sensor offset, sensitivity, temperature coefficients and non-linearity. The ASDX is intended for use with non-corrosive, non-ionic working fluids such as air and dry gases.

New Unipolar Digital and new Bipolar Latch, Hall-Effect Magnetic Position Sensors
|
 |
 |
 |
 |
 |
 |
 |
 |
|
The SS311PT / SS411P, 340RT / SS361RT and SS440R / SS461R Series sensors' enhanced sensitivity enables the use of less expensive magnets in some applications. The SS311PT / 340RT / SS361RT's very small footprint takes up less space on the printed circuit board, typically allowing for smaller, less expensive boards. Additionally, the SS311PT / 340RT / SS361RT sensor is supplied on tape and reel, allowing for high volume, automated, lower-cost assembly. Both sensors feature a 3 V supply voltage capability for low-voltage applications. They are available in two package styles, providing application flexibility. The SS11 / SS340 / SS361RT's miniature SOT-23 surface mount package utilizes a tape and reel format; the SS411P / 440R / SS461R's flat TO-92 style is available in bulk (1,000 units per bag). Potential industrial and transportation applications include speed and RPM sensing, motor and fan control, flow rate sensing, and robotics control. Potential medical applications include motor assemblies and medication dispense control.

Dual Connection Safety Switch Helps Reduce Wiring Time
|
|
|
|
The new MICRO SWITCHTM GKME Series Dual Connection Key Interlock Switch has two pre-assembled connectors that permit daisy chaining from switch to switch. Ease of installing these devices may reduce wiring time by up to 50%, resulting in significant customer savings. The GKME is designed to enhance machine safety as the removal of any switch indicates that a door is open and breaks the electrical safety chain. Equipment maintenance is easier as the switch design allows modules of the machine to be easily removed and replaced followed by plug and play of the safety switch.
